​What Is Performance Dry NeedlingTM?
​Performance Dry NeedlingTM is a technique developed by Athletes’ Potential. It starts with a movement assessment performed by an Athletes’ Potential Physical Therapist. After movement deficiencies have been found, small acupuncture needles are inserted into very specific areas to help “re-set” the muscle dysfunction. In conjunction with the needles the Marc Pro stimulation unit is used to help reduce swelling and restore normal function. This technique resolves trigger points, tissue adhesions and local circulation deficits. This is the most effective and popular treatment option offered at Athletes’ Potential.

Why Is Athletes' Potential Out-Of-Network With All Insurance Companies?
​Athletes’ Potential has decided to be an out-of-network provider because directly taking insurance does not support our treatment philosophy. What does that mean? Basically we believe in one-on-one treatment that is based completely on the needs of the individual client. Typical insurance based physical therapy clinics need to see about 3 patients per hour to be profitable. At Athletes’ Potential we feel that this model is broken and refuse to sacrifice our client’s quality of care. Your visit at Athletes’ Potential will be one-on-one with a Doctor of Physical Therapy the entire time.
Can I Request Reimbursement From My Insurance For Physical Therapy Out Of Pocket expenses?
​This depends on the insurance you have but the answer is yes. Clients seen for physical therapy can send in self-claims to their insurance. You should be able to print claim forms off your insurance company’s website, and send it in with the needed receipts and treatment codes that will be provided upon request at the clinic. The amount of reimbursement or payment toward your deductible is completely dependent on your insurance plan. If you are planning to submit for reimbursement you should call your insurance company prior to visiting Athletes’ Potential. Ask about reimbursement for out-of-network physical therapy expenses, and make sure there are no other requirements like a pre-authorization before you get started.
